Many individuals who are interested in furthering their career in teaching English to speakers of other languages often wonder if they can work full-time while pursuing the Qcf Level 7 Diploma part-time. The short answer is yes, it is possible to work full-time while studying for the Qcf Level 7 Diploma in Teaching English to Speakers of other Languages part-time. However, it is important to consider a few key factors before making this decision.
First and foremost, pursuing the Qcf Level 7 Diploma in Teaching English to Speakers of other Languages is a significant commitment that requires dedication, time, and effort. The coursework is rigorous and demanding, and it is essential to allocate enough time each week to study, complete assignments, and prepare for exams. Balancing a full-time job with part-time studies can be challenging, but with proper time management and organization, it is definitely achievable.
One of the key benefits of studying part-time for the Qcf Level 7 Diploma is the flexibility it offers. Many programs are designed to accommodate working professionals, with classes scheduled in the evenings or on weekends. This allows individuals to continue working full-time while pursuing their studies. Additionally, online courses are becoming increasingly popular, providing even more flexibility for students to study at their own pace and on their own schedule.
It is important to communicate with your employer about your decision to pursue further education while working full-time. Many employers are supportive of their employees' professional development and may be willing to offer flexible working arrangements or support your studies in other ways. Some employers may even offer financial assistance or study leave to help you achieve your educational goals.
Ultimately, the decision to work full-time while pursuing the Qcf Level 7 Diploma in Teaching English to Speakers of other Languages part-time is a personal one that depends on your individual circumstances, goals, and priorities. It is important to carefully consider your workload, time management skills, and support system before embarking on this journey.
